Raoul Dufy
1953 original exhibition poster by Raoul Dufy at Musée National d'Art Moderne

1953

About the Item

The 1953 original exhibition poster by Raoul Dufy for the Musée National d'Art Moderne is a vibrant and captivating piece that captures the essence of Dufy's iconic style and celebrates the world of modern art. Renowned for his colorful and dynamic compositions, Dufy was a leading figure in the art world during the early 20th century, known for his unique blend of Fauvism and Cubism. This particular poster serves as both a promotional tool for the exhibition and a work of art in its own right. Featuring Dufy's signature bold brushstrokes, vivid colors, and whimsical imagery, the poster immediately draws the viewer's eye and invites them into the world of modern art. Overall, Dufy's exhibition poster is a testament to his artistic vision and his ability to capture the spirit of modern art in a single, captivating image. It not only promotes the exhibition it advertises but also serves as a timeless example of Dufy's enduring influence on the world of art and design. Exhibition - Music - Impressionism Mourlot - Paris
